2、gryanxiousdesperate restlessobsessive2About the author: Dorothy Parker Dorothy Parker Dorothy Parker was born in 1893 in New Jersey and grew up in New York. After selling some poems to Vogue, a very popular fashion magazine, in 1916, she was given a job writing about fashion for the magazine. She la

3、ter became a drama critic and book reviewer for some other leading North American journals. A well-known poet, journalist, and playwright, she was also famous in the New York literary circles for her witty conversation. Married twice, divorced and widowed, she died alone in a hotel room in Manhattan

4、 in 1967. Dorothy Parkers stories are often very short, and her poetry is simple and usually very funny. 19、dear God, dear kind God, my blessed Father in Heaven, let him call before then. blessed: a. holy; happy bless: v.ask for Gods favor and protection for sb. / sth.e.g. Gold bless you! 愿上帝保佑你!愿上帝保佑你! a moment of blessed calm 片刻愉快的宁静片刻愉快的宁静15Writing Style This text is written in a style called stream of

20、 consciousness, or interior monologue, through which the girls thoughts and feelings are expressed exactly as they pass through her mind rather than being ordered in a way that usually appears in novels. The “stream of consciousness” here enables the reader to share the girls tension and emotion in

21、a vivid, realistic way. 16 The first-person narrator I not only presents the girls tension and emotion in a vivid, realistic way but also encourages the readers to share the girls worry and concern. The use of short, choppy sentences also contributes to describing the girls restlessness.17Comprehens
